07-13-2005, 12:26 PM
Get a client, such as mIRC. Just use google, and grab it.

Install the client.

fill in some information on the configuration screen, and where it says "servers" tell it you want to connect to a random EFNet server.

Connect to the server using the connect button (on mIRC it's the button immediately under the "file" menu.

once connected, you will probably get a popup of some "popular" rooms. you can add your own favorites to this menu if you want, or you can just close this window.

to join a room from the main IRC window, just type /join #roomname

so for instance /join #2p2sng

i'm pretty green at this stuff too, so hopefully i won't have confused anyone else.
